Why Choose French Doors?
Before diving into renovation specifics, it's necessary to comprehend why French doors are a popular choice amongst homeowners.
Advantages of French Doors
| Benefit | Description |
|---|---|
| Aesthetic Appeal | French doors offer a traditional and stylish appearance, enhancing the general design. |
| Natural Light | The large glass panels permit plentiful natural light, cheering up indoor spaces. |
| Area Efficiency | They open outside or inward, conserving space compared to standard doors. |
| Flexible Use | Ideal for both interior and exterior applications, permitting varied styles. |
| Increased Value | Well-installed French doors can boost a residential or commercial property's market price. |
Given these advantages, it's not surprising that homeowners think about remodeling to set up or upgrade French doors.
Steps in French Door Renovation
Remodeling French doors involves a number of key steps. Below is a thorough guide to each stage of the process.
Action 1: Assess Your Current Doors
Before making any modifications, evaluate your present French doors. Think about:
- Condition: Are the doors deformed, harmed, or dated?
- Product: What kind of product are your doors made from (wood, fiberglass, or aluminum)?
- Functionality: Do they open and close efficiently? Is the glass undamaged and insulated?
Step 2: Set Your Goals
Identify what you hope to achieve with your renovation. Possible objectives include:
- Improving Energy Efficiency: Consider double-glazed or low-E glass alternatives.
- Enhancing Security: Opt for doors with advanced locking systems.
- Updating Style: Choose modern styles or colors that match your decor.
Action 3: Select New Doors
Once you've evaluated your needs and goals, it's time to choose new doors. Think about the following:
| Aspect | Description |
|---|---|
| Product | Wood, fiberglass, or vinyl-- each has its benefits and drawbacks. |
| Design | Traditional, modern, or custom-made styles. |
| Glass Options | Clear, frosted, or tinted glass for personal privacy. |
| Complete | Select from painted, stained, or natural surfaces. |
Step 4: Prepare for Installation
Preparation is important for an effective renovation. Actions consist of:
- Measurements: Take accurate measurements of the door frame to ensure a proper fit.
- Elimination of Old Doors: Carefully eliminate the existing doors, taking care not to damage the surrounding location.
- Inspect the Frame: Check for any damage to the frame and repair as needed.
Step 5: Install the New Doors
Installation can be a complicated procedure, so it's critical to follow the producer's guidelines or work with a professional. Secret aspects consist of:
- Positioning: Ensure the doors are level and square in the frame.
- Securing: Use the proper hardware to protect the doors in location.
- Sealing: Install weather condition stripping or caulking to enhance energy effectiveness.
Step 6: Final Touches and Maintenance
When installed, include the complements:
- Decorative Hardware: Choose elegant handles and locks that match your design.
- Paint or Stain: If suitable, apply a surface that complements your interior.
- Regular Maintenance: Keep the doors clean and examine for wear and tear frequently.
Costs Associated with French Door Renovation
Comprehending the financial elements of French door renovation is vital for property owners. The general expense can vary based upon numerous factors:
| Cost Component | Estimated Cost Range |
|---|---|
| New French Doors | ₤ 600 - ₤ 2,500 (depending on materials and style) |
| Installation | ₤ 200 - ₤ 500 (if hiring a professional) |
| Additional Hardware | ₤ 50 - ₤ 200 (for locks and handles) |
| Finishing Materials | ₤ 50 - ₤ 150 (for paint or stain) |
| Total Estimated Cost | ₤ 900 - ₤ 3,400 (varies widely by choices) |
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. How do I choose the best style of French doors for my home?
Think about the architecture of your home, the existing design, and your personal style. Try to find designs that match your area and satisfy your performance requirements.
2. Can I install French doors myself, or do I need a professional?
While some homeowners with DIY experience might install French doors themselves, it's often best to work with a professional to guarantee proper installation and avoid potential issues.
3. What products are best for French doors in terms of durability?
Fiberglass and aluminum are both understood for their toughness and low maintenance, while wood offers visual appeal but needs more maintenance.
4. How can I enhance the energy effectiveness of my French doors?
Look for double-glazed glass choices and guarantee the doors are effectively sealed with weather stripping or caulking to decrease drafts.
5. How typically should I keep my French doors?
Routine maintenance is necessary. Inspect doors every season for any wear and tear, clean the glass, and examine the hardware for correct performance.
